Pathogen Identification and Damage Analysis on Soft Rot of Paris polyphylla var. chinensis

Abstract: The pathogen and prevention of soft rot disease on Paris polyphylla var. chinensis is studied to cultivate this important Chinese medicinal herb. Field investigation was conducted to observe the symptom on the sick plants of P. polyphylla var. chinensis, and tissue separation was conducted to separate and purify the pathogen, and then the pathogen was identified through microscopic observation. The pathogenic sites on soft rot disease on P. polyphylla var. chinensis were stem, leaf and flower, the plant bent and seriously rotted after disease attack. Early stem lesion was oval and water-soaked, and then black dots appeared. The onset of the disease on leaf was petiole, at first petiole was covered by white mold, and the whole leaf was water-soaked later. The onset of the disease on flower was pedicel and then outer perianth lobe, and sign and symptom were similar to those on leaves. Pathogen hyphae without diaphragm developed well, was consisted of branches, creeping silk and rhizoid. Sporangiophore upright stood, and the single spherical sporangium was on the top of sporangiophore. The pathogen of soft rot disease on P. polyphylla var. chinensis was Rhizopus stolonifer. Ventilation and drainage were necessary after rain, and carbendazim and thiophanate methyl were effective pesticides for prevention and cure the soft rot disease on P. polyphylla var. chinensis.
